Day 3
|
 Day 3
|
A full day at leisure to explore the remarkable landscapes around Franz Josef, whose immense glacier is continuing to move at an incredible rate of 1metre per day. Nowhere else at these latitudes can you find glaciers so close to the coast and there are numerous ways to see and explore the stunning beauty of Franz Josef and nearby Fox Glacier. Options include guided walks that will take you to the best viewpoints of the glaciers, scenic flights that soar over and around these frozen juggernauts, heli-hikes that allow you to get that much closer, and for those seeking a bit more adventure, you can try your hand at ‘ice climbing’ at the all-weather glacier centre.

Day 6
|
 Day 6
|
Two full days at your own leisure. Nestling in Queenstown Bay, about midway along the eastern shores of the azure blue waters of Lake Wakatipu, Queenstown lies in the stunning shadow of the towering Remarkable Mountains range. Whilst the town’s spectacular natural beauty presents the perfect setting to relax and enjoy the surrounding area, perhaps taking in some of its exceptional walking opportunities, or some genteel sightseeing from its Skyline Gondola, it is also renowned as New Zealand’s ‘adrenaline-activity capital’. You can try you hand at any number of exhilarating activities, including sky diving, jet boating, hang gliding, paragliding, rock climbing, kayaking, sailing and horse riding. For the serious adrenaline junkie you could try the terrifying Nevis High-wire bungy jump, a 134m high plunge over the Nevis River. Other alternatives include a cruise on the steam-powered TSS Earnslaw across Lake Wakatipu, or a wine tour of the region.

Day 9
|
 Day 9
|
A full day at leisure to explore Mount Cook. The park is home to 22 of the country’s 3000+m peaks and, at 3755m, Mount Cook is the highest, a factor that has earned it the title of Aoraki (Cloud Piercer). Options for today include a visit to the brand new Sir Edmund Hillary Centre, which houses a museum, planetarium and 3-D presentation, affording a fascinating insight into the cultural evolution of Aoraki. Alternatively you may like to take a scenic flight across the breathtaking panoramas of New Zealand’s highest peak, make a tour of the spectacular Tasman Glacier, board a glacier cruise, or even take a star spotting tour.
